About iptables. I saw contradictory explanations. I saw contradictory explanations. This site and most article say PREROUTING chain is checked before INPUT chain.

Iptables — утиліта командного рядка, стандартний інтерфейс керування роботою міжмережевного екрану (брандмауеру) Netfilter для ядер Linux від версії 2.4.
Jan 10, 2017 · Using the iptables-translate utility is an easy way of reproducing the issue: $ iptables-translate -A INPUT -s -j ACCEPT nft add rule ip filter INPUT ip saddr counter accept Luckily, this was quite as easy to fix as the missing policy statement above. TCP flags matches turned into a mess
[[email protected] openvpn]$ cat lima-conectiva.conf dev tap remote ifconfig secret /root/key port 5022
# iptables -t nat -A PREROUTING -i ppp0 -p tcp --dport 22 -j DNAT --to # iptables -A fw-open -d -p tcp --dport 22 -j ACCEPT The second example will show you how to change packets to a different port than the incoming port. We want to change any incoming connection on port 8000 to our web server on, port 80:
Mar 07, 2013 · Step 1: Flush or remove all iptables rules # iptables -F # iptables -X # iptables -t nat -F # iptables -t nat -X # iptables -t mangle -F # iptables -t mangle -X Step 2: Set default rules # iptables -P INPUT DROP # iptables -P FORWARD ACCEPT # iptables -P OUTPUT ACCEPT Step 3: Allow access to HTTP (80) and HTTPS (443)
Oct 01, 2012 · The latter is the case of a Linux box running MLdonkey and with netfilter (iptables) enabled. If your host is behind a router doing NAT (the host has a private IP address), you must ensure that traffic arriving to the incoming ports of the router will be forwarded to the host running the P2P program.
  • iptables -A FORWARD -i tap0 -o eth0 -m state --state RELATED,ESTABLISHED -j ACCEPT iptables -A FORWARD -i eth0 -o tap0 -j ACCEPT # NAT for active/passive FTP. would be your internal ftp server iptables -t nat -A PREROUTING -p tcp --dport 20-j DNAT --to 20 iptables -t nat -A PREROUTING -p tcp --dport 21-j DNAT --to ...
  • -- "sudo iptables -t nat -F" * iptables lets you configure the rules of the Linux Kernel Firewall. * It allow you to define how packets are treated * We're using it to route traffic through TOR. 9. Route DNS through the TOR -- "sudo iptables -t nat -A PREROUTING -i wlan0 -p udp --dport 53 -j REDIRECT --to-ports 53" 10.
  • Jan 24, 2011 · Iptable’s NAT table has the following built-in chains. PREROUTING chain – Alters packets before routing. i.e Packet translation happens immediately after the packet comes to the system (and before routing). This helps to translate the destination ip address of the packets to something that matches the routing on the local server.

Apr 21, 2004 · Hello, we have a company firewall (iptables, Debian 3.0/Woody, 2.4.20 Kernel) and a VPN server (Microsoft VPN Server, Windows 2003 Server) behind the firewall. The firewall is called "spiderman" and the VPN server "batman". Clients (using Windows) should be able to use VPN from their homes. The Microsoft VPN Server is configured to use PPTP.
Iptables prerouting VPN - Do not let companies follow you digit broad categories of VPNs exist, namely removed access, intranet-based. A Iptables prerouting VPN computing machine, on the user's reckoner surgery mobile device connects to a VPN entry on the company's network. Step #1. Add 2 Network cards to the Linux box. Step #2. Verify the Network cards, Wether they installed properly or not. Step #3. Configure eth0 for Internet with a Public ( IP External network or Internet) Step #4. Configure eth1 for LAN with a Private IP (Internal private network) Step #5. Jan 28, 2020 · How iptables Work Network traffic is made up of packets. Data is broken up into smaller pieces (called packets), sent over a network, then put back together. Iptables identifies the packets received and then uses a set of rules to decide what to do with them.

Obviously, users should not need to be aware of IP addresses, much less know they need to append a prefix whenever they need to speak to IPv4.

Sep 22, 2020 · This allows specification of the ICMP type, which can be a numeric ICMP type, type/code pair, or one of the ICMP type names shown by the command 'iptables -p icmp -h'. in_interface. string. Name of an interface via which a packet was received (only for packets entering the INPUT, FORWARDand PREROUTINGchains).